Many factory owners choose traditional welded steel structures to improve their strength and durability. However, extruded aluminum frames are becoming increasingly popular for several reasons. Steel is strong, but with this metal you don’t get the same versatility that aluminum provides. Building on top of an existing aluminum profile is incredibly easy, whether you’re dealing with a mistake made before or you want to make a last-minute change. When it comes to welding steel, precision is much more important, and every movement you make is more durable, so you don’t hear the term “desoldering” or “desoldering” very often. The need for design changes can occur at any time, which is why many manufacturers prefer to rely on T-groove aluminum profiles.

With the T-slot, they have also become much easier to build and easier to install, with virtually no drawbacks. Aluminum extrusion systems, on the other hand, are much more flexible. Parts can be separated and then reassembled as needed, and it’s easy to move connectors a few inches here or there to allow for changes in assembly. If you ever need to move something made of aluminum profiles, you can quickly disassemble it and move the structure to its new location. With the right tools and materials, aluminum platforms made of T-slot can be configured in minutes. The design also goes well with other prefabricated metal parts such as steel, galvanized steel, stainless steel or even aluminum. The result is a well-built platform that can be used to facilitate the storage of equipment and the transport of materials. For facilities looking to expand their storage space or expand their operations, aluminum platforms with T-slot extrusion presses are the perfect choice. To reiterate, these materials are exceptionally versatile and do not require any form of welding to join extrusions.
